| Manufacturer | Yaskawa |
|---|---|
| Product Line | SERVOPACK |
| Part Number | CACR-SR15SZ1SD-Y214 |
| Weight | 13.19 lbs (5.98 kg) |
| Product | AC Servo Drive |
| Min. Input Voltage | 200 V |
| Max. Input Voltage | 230 V |
| Min. Operating Frequency | 50 Hz |
| Max. Operating Frequency | 60 Hz |
| Number of Phases | 3 |
| Input Current | 10A |
| Output Voltage | 0-230 V |
| Output Current | 9.9 A |
| Output Power | 1.5 kW |
| Operating Humidity | 80% (non-condensing) |
| Storage Humidity | 80% (non-condensing) |
| Maximum Operating Altitude | 1000 meters above sea level |
The CACR-SR15SZ1SD-Y214 model from Yaskawa functions as an AC servo drive that offers reliable performance across diverse operational requirements. This device operates effectively within an input voltage range of 200 to 230 volts, making it versatile for different setups. The unit is engineered for three-phase applications and handles input currents up to 10 amperes.
Providing an output voltage capability of 0 to 230 V, this servo drive is able to deliver a consistent output current of 9.9 A and offers an output power rating of 1.5 kW. It is capable of running at frequencies between 50 and 60 Hz, allowing it to adapt to various operational contexts.
The CACR-SR15SZ1SD-Y214 drive maintains functionality in environments with ambient humidity levels reaching 80%, provided the humidity is non-condensing. It is also suitable for storage under similar humidity conditions. Notably, this servo drive can be used efficiently at altitudes up to 1000 meters above sea level, making it applicable for many installations across different elevations.
